How Does Coconut Oil Work?

Coconut oil works wonders for strengthening hair due to its rich composition of vitamins, minerals, and fatty acids. One key component is lauric acid, which easily penetrates the hair shaft, providing deep hydration and nourishment. By reducing protein loss, improving hair elasticity, and minimizing damage caused by environmental factors, coconut oil helps strengthen hair from within. Its unique composition promotes healthier hair growth, leaving you with stronger, more resilient locks.

Olaplex VS Coconut Oil

If you’re someone who is interested in hair care, you know how popular professional bond-building products such as Olaplex and K18 have been lately. And even though they work great for most people and hair types, there is a huge downside to them — the price. These are high-end products with a high-end price tag. And while it’s great to treat yourself to some quality products, if you have super long hair — you will be going through these products in no time at all.  On the other hand, coconut oil may not offer the same level of bond-building benefits as Olaplex or K18. But it does penetrate the hair shaft, promoting strength and resilience. Moreover, coconut oil is completely natural and inexpensive, making it an accessible option for many.

Pre-wash Treatment with Coconut Oil

One of the most effective ways to strengthen your hair with coconut oil is by using it as a pre-wash treatment. This simple yet powerful technique creates a protective barrier, preventing damage caused by harsh shampoos or hard water. Here’s how you can incorporate this treatment into your hair care routine:

Start with dry hair: Before bed, take a generous amount of coconut oil and apply it to your hair. Make sure to focus on the ends and any damaged areas. Massage it gently to ensure even distribution and to stimulate blood circulation in the scalp.

Wrap your hair: Once the oil is applied, gather your hair and wrap it in a towel or wear a shower cap. Don’t skip this step, as it will help you avoid staining your pillowcase. This step helps to seal in the moisture and allows the oil to deeply nourish your hair overnight.

Rinse and shampoo: In the morning, rinse your hair thoroughly with warm water to remove the excess oil. Follow up with a gentle shampoo and conditioner, focusing on the roots and scalp. This will ensure that any remaining oil is removed, leaving your hair clean and refreshed.
